Output debefaa2685d8a8b89ed26c114e95e77a74657a314ced021ba1b1ad01fde077f:1

value
76626901
script pubkey
OP_0 OP_PUSHBYTES_20 f8c5bab805e3fc906570e59400f88424c7fffad8
address
ltc1qlrzm4wq9u07fqetsuk2qp7yyynrll7kct0m7qe
transaction
debefaa2685d8a8b89ed26c114e95e77a74657a314ced021ba1b1ad01fde077f
spent
true